The Importance Of Humanitarian Relief Grants

Humanitarian relief grants play a crucial role in addressing urgent needs across the globe. These grants provide essential funding for projects that aim to alleviate suffering, promote recovery, and foster sustainable development in communities affected by crises.

Types Of Humanitarian Relief Grants

  1. Emergency Response Grants: Designed for immediate relief efforts in response to natural disasters or conflicts.
  2. Development Grants: Focused on long-term recovery and development initiatives.
  3. Capacity Building Grants: Aimed at strengthening the capabilities of local organizations to respond effectively to humanitarian needs.
  4. Research Grants: Support studies that inform best practices in humanitarian response and recovery.

Tips For Successful Grant Applications

  • Tailor Your Proposal: Customize your application to align with the specific goals of the grant.
  • Highlight Impact: Clearly articulate how your project will make a difference in the community.
  • Provide Evidence: Include data and case studies to support your claims and demonstrate need.
  • Follow Guidelines: Adhere strictly to the application guidelines to avoid disqualification.
